Configuration File Security

CompleteFTP's configuration file contains sensitive information such as password hashes and certificates. Accordingly, some filesystem security restrictions are applied to this file (typically C:\ProgramData\Enterprise Distributed Technologies\Complete FTP\config.db), and the associated backup directory (C:\ProgramData\Enterprise Distributed Technologies\Complete FTP\backup). Access is configured for Administrators, the default account for the CompleteFTP service (the local SYSTEM user) and the installer.

Users who have changed the Windows 'log on' user of the CompleteFTP service from the default (i.e. local SYSTEM user) may need to manually configure Windows file permissions after installation by giving full control of the configuration file and backup directory to the new log on user.

The new 'log on' user will also need to be granted permissions to read all subdirectories under C:\ProgramData\Enterprise Distributed Technologies\Complete FTP as well as write permissions to the Users and Logs subdirectories.
